Himachal Pradesh Police Recruitment Exams Cancelled, Fresh Date to Be Announced Soon


Shimla, May 6

Himachal Pradesh Chief Minister Jai Ram Thakur today announced that his government has decided to cancel the HP police recruitment exams held on March 27 assuming that the competition paper got leaked before the day of examination.

The Chief Minister Thakur also revealed that the government has set up a special investigation team (SIT) to probe the matter thoroughly.

Over 75000 aspirants had appeared in the written test held on March 27 for the selection of about 1700 constables in the state police force. Few days after the exams some of the aspirants had launched complaints about the leakage of the paper and the state government ordered a probe into the matter fearing public resentment in the election year.
